Title: Innovations by Andrew Compston
Introduction
Andrew Compston is an accomplished inventor based in Stanford, CA. He holds 2 patents that showcase his expertise in antenna systems and near-field communication technologies. His work is instrumental in advancing wireless communication applications.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is the "Planar Loop Antenna System." This invention features an inexpensive planar antenna made from multiple layers of parallel spiral loops. The design includes an exclusion zone free of conductive material between the innermost loop and the center conductive material. This innovative antenna system is particularly suitable for small handheld and portable wireless applications.
Another significant patent is the "Multiple Phase State Near-Field Electromagnetic System and Method for Communication and Location." This system includes a near-field transmitter capable of operating in multiple states, allowing for location determination and communication. The technology is designed to enhance near-field electromagnetic ranging systems, making it a valuable asset in various applications.
